Sprint21fter Posted February 19, 2013 Posted February 19, 2013 Fished kings river from Viola-mouth of the white river. Looked for clearer water in the morning hoping for a good jerkbait bite but that never surfaced and after 1 hour gone by went back to the stained water and started beating the banks with a wart. Game on and lots of numbers. All bites came in 6-8 ft of water on wind blown chunck rock points outside of pockets. Only had 6 keepers but caught 30 plus fish all were 14-14 3/4 inches that didn't keep and were all fat as footballs. Mostly were largemouth with a few kentuckies. Keepers were largemouth with the 6 going 14lbs. The bite was pretty aggressive. Retrieving the wart with a stop and go once you hit bottom or any kind of structure: stump, brush, rock. Temp was 45-48.5.
